Flash ActionScriptでのクッキーの使い方
Flash ActionScriptでクッキーを使用するには、SharedObjectクラスを使います。
以前に作った、マウスの操作だけで、検索を行えるソフト
http://tools.on.coocan.jp/freesoft/mouse.html
でも使っていますが、
Flash ActionScriptで、クッキーを使用するには、
SharedObjectクラスを使います。
SharedObjectクラスは、ローカルにファイルを保存したり、読み込んだりする時に使用するクラスです。
<クッキーを書き込む場合>
// クッキー「sample」を作成する準備をし、変数「share」に代入します。(この段階では、まだクッキーは作成されません。)
share = SharedObject.getLocal("sample");
// 項目「name」に、値「satoh」、
// 項目「age」に、値「35」を設定します。
share.data.name = "satoh";
share.data.age = 35;
// クッキーを書き込みます。(sample.solというファイルがローカルに作成されます。)
share.flush;
<クッキーを読み込む場合>
// クッキー「sample」を読み込み、変数「share」に代入します。
// (sample.solファイルを読み込みます。)
share = SharedObject.getLocal("sample");
// 項目「name」の値を、変数「res_name」、
// 項目「age」の値を、変数「res_age」に代入します。
res_name = share.data.name;
res_age = share.data.age;
<クッキーがあるか調べる場合>
// クッキー「sample」を読み込み、変数「share」に代入します。
share = SharedObject.getLocal("sample");
// クッキーがあるかどうかを調べます。
// (getSizeでファイルサイズを調べ、0の場合ないとみなします。)
if (share.getSize() == 0) {
// クッキーがない場合の処理を書きます。
}
<クッキーの保存場所>
すみません。後日にします。
サヨーナラー(_´Д`)ノ~~
| 固定リンク
「パソコン・インターネット」カテゴリの記事
- CSSで、ブラウザの文字のサイズにあわせて画像を拡大・縮小する。(2008.12.02)
- PHP strtotime関数の文字列確認用ツールを作りました(2008.11.30)
- PHPの数学関数の確認用ツールを作りました(2008.11.29)
- Flash ActionScriptでAjax?(2008.11.27)
- PHP date関数の書式確認用ツールを作りました。かなり使いやすいです。(2008.11.24)


コメント